The normally talkative duo, trudged across the ruins of the city, ducking into hiding places as the Sharm showed themselves. Each time, they slowly looked around carefully before exiting their hiding area. It was quite obvious to them they didn’t want to get captured, and had to remain quiet for fear they would be detected, which at this time wouldn’t prove favorable for either of them.

They managed to keep a good distance behind the Sharm, and hid behind a wall, when they saw the priests enter the West Tower. They looked at each other hoping to traverse the distance in time before the door closed, thus preventing them entrance.

When the coast was clear, they ran as quickly as they could, reaching the door before it slammed shut, and managed to enter unseen. They looked around the mammoth place, and could not find the Sharm. After checking the place out they noted the only way up were the stairs. The quickly bounded up the stairs, and came to a screeching halt when they heard voices. There in front of them was a group of Sharm praying to some god. They looked to each other, before continuing upwards, the only other avenue afforded to them.

They were now on the third level, and there were many doors available to them. They had to try and figure out which one would lead them to their prize. Movement made them scurry into hiding as they were rewarded with important information. When the coast was once clear, they snuck in, and hid by the wall, until the Sharm priests left the place, shutting the door behind them. They were in an area with many cells on either side of them. As they approached one cell, they found a naked female shackled to the wall. They stared at her once before looking at each other. They continued onward resuming their search when the taller of the two stopped in his tracks. They had found what they were looking for.

Brat, and Eyes quickly scurried into the cell housing Corum, and made little sounds trying to wake him up. The monkey even tried to feed the youth a peanut, but for some reason, it seemed as if he was asleep. The duo stayed close to the youth as if they were there to protect him.

Once Valhorek had finished up the hairy beast, he watched as Erlic, and Ravin headed off toward the towers. The healer quickly wiped his sword on the creature before heading off to follow them. Once inside the tower, Val remained in the rear, in case anyone needed his healing abilities. It wasn’t necessary for him to be in the forefront, if a battle ensued, he’d be there to make the best of the situation.

Slowly, and carefully the group made their way to the second landing of the tower were a group of Sharms seemed to be engrossed in prayer. It was then that Ravin knocked two priests out, while Marz bashed the heads of two others in Corum’s name.

Val stayed outside the area in case any other decided to come upon them. Somehow, one of the Sharms managed to get out of the way of the group, and met with his fist, which quickly knocked him unconscious. Val readied his sword for any further trouble.

Erlic, and Ravin had quickly made their way to the tower, and once inside did their best to speed up finding Corum. As soon as they spotted the Sharm praying, Ravin closed in for the attack, knocking two of them into an unconscious state. While Marz was busy with his adversaries, Erlic rolled into the midst of the group, and quickly sent his fists flying. Two Sharm were immediately knocked out. As one tried to attack him, Erlic quickly grabbed his neck, and twisted it quickly until he heard the snap of the man’s neck.

Within moments, the Sharm were either dead or unconscious. Just as they were about to ascend the stairs to the east, two more of the hairy creatures appeared, leading Erlic to the observation that the Sharm used them for their work, and must have used some of their spells to influence the creatures. The group made quick work of the two monsters, before ascending the stairs quietly, and very carefully.

They finally came upon the third landing, and noticed there were more stairs heading upward, while on this level there were three doors. Erlic looked around, and chose the door closest to him. He had already donned his gloves, and was searching the area around the door for any traps, finding none. He tried the knob, and found it to be unlocked. The guild master looked around to everyone to make sure they were ready. He peered in to find the room vacant, and was about to leave when an area in the wall caught his gaze. Looking around carefully he entered the room, and true to his suspicions, managed to find the area in the wall was actually a secret door. The guild master checked for traps, and found none, however Ravin had taken out his stone, which glowed a bright color, indicating the door was indeed magically trapped. Ravin glanced at Erlic, and shrugged his shoulders. One never knew just how well magical stones could dispel the magic; after all, there usually was a certain chance that it might not dispel the magic at all.

They tried the door, and it opened freely. They did a quick gaze and discovered it also led upwards. They closed the door deciding to explore it at a later date. They exited the room, and tried the second door, which they found to have no traps, and was unlocked. However, when they entered, they were met with several Sharms.

Erlic rolled out of the way toward the nearest priest coming to rest on his back as his legs kicked out at the man sending him backwards to collide with the nearest wall. The guild master was on his feet immediately as he turned to survey his surroundings. One of the priests was muttering something under his breath, and Erlic let loose a shuriken, planting it in the man’s skull before he could do any further damage. He was able to disable a few more of the Sharms, along with the help of the rest of the group. Once it was finished, the Sharm were either dead or unconscious. Hopefully they would remain this way until they rescued Corum.

They checked the second door. Again, no traps, and it was unlocked. But this time they faced a row of cells, and it seemed they were fortunate, for in one of the cells lay the unconscious body of Corum. Erlic rushed forward, noting the naked woman in the cell opposite that of Corum. The guild master took out his lock picks, and within seconds had the door to the cell open. “Val,” Erlic stated. “You better check him out.”

Erlic then turned to face the woman in the opposite cell who was already standing. In both common, and Nerombian, he explained to the woman they were friends, and meant her no harm. From her appearance it seemed the woman was anxious to have her freedom.

*************


Valhorek had rushed into the cell, and was examining Corum. The youth had suffered two nasty blows to the head, but fortunately nothing serious. The only problem Corum would face when he awoke would be a splitting headache, for which Val could give him some herbs to help ease the pain. “He’s all right,” Valhorek stated. “Just a few blows to the head. He’ll have one massive headache when he wakes up, but other than that he’ll be fine.”

Erlic turned back to the cell with the woman in it. “If we free you, will you keep quiet?” he asked in hushed tones. He had no idea how many more Sharms were in the building. What amazed him the most was that the woman before him was void of any hair. For some reason, either it was of her own choosing, or it was something the Sharms had done to her. In either case she was quite attractive, and he hoped she wouldn't be problematic.

“Well, do we have a deal?” Erlic asked in both Nerombian, and common to make sure the woman understood.
